    Description

    Job Opportunity: Registered Nurse (ER) - Travel/Contract

    Location: Colville, Washington
    Contract Length: 13 weeks


    Job Details

    • Specialty: Registered Nurse (ER)
    • Experience Required: Minimum 1 year in specialty (1st timers accepted)
    • Shift: Primarily evenings to nights with variable start times (10 AM, 12 PM, or 7 PM)
    • Floating: No floating between units
    • On-call: Not required
    • Weekends: Yes, rotating
    • Block Schedules: Not required
    • Patient Ratios: 1:3-4 based on acuity
    • Facility Type: Critical Access Hospital, no trauma center
    • Beds: 25 staffed beds
    • Charting System: Epic
    • Parking: No fee

    Certifications Required

    • ACLS (Advanced Cardiac Life Support) – AHA or Canadian Heart & Stroke Foundation certification
    • BLS (Basic Life Support) – AHA or Canadian Heart & Stroke Foundation certification
    • PALS (Pediatric Advanced Life Support) – AHA or Canadian Heart & Stroke Foundation certification
    • NRP (Neonatal Resuscitation Program) – Current certification by AAP, AHA, or Canadian Paediatric Society
    • Other certifications may be required based on clinical track and unit (e.g., Chemotherapy, EFM, NIH Stroke Certification, CPI) – verify with clinical leadership

    Licensure & Verification

    • Valid State RN License required
    • NURSYS Verification required for all RNs
    • Must comply with Washington state-specific licensing and demographic attestations if working with out-of-state compact licenses

    Health & Safety Requirements

    • Physical Exam: Within 1 year of start, signed by MD, NP, PA, or DO
    • Fit Mask Test: Required for travel nurses, must be updated annually
    • Immunizations:
      • Tetanus/Diphtheria/Tdap (within 10 years or declination accepted)
      • Negative TB test or chest X-ray within 12 months (annual updates required)
      • MMR (Measles, Mumps, Rubella) – 2 vaccines or positive titer, declination accepted
      • Hepatitis B vaccination or signed declination
      • Varicella – 2 vaccines or positive titer, declination accepted
      • Flu vaccine during flu season or declination
      • COVID vaccine or declination
    • Drug Testing: 10-panel drug screen within 90 days of start (no instant tests)

    Background & Compliance

    • Background check within 45 days of start covering all locations lived/worked in past 7 years
    • Education verification required for nursing degree
    • Employment application covering last 5 years (7 years for APN/subcontractors)
    • Minimum of 2 references covering 1 year of employment in a comparable specialty/setting (6 months for CNAs)
    • State-specific background checks and registries as required by Washington law

    Competencies & Training

    • Medication/Pharmacology competency exam as applicable
    • Unit-specific competency exams and skills checklists (updated annually)
    • Completion of Providence WorkRamp modules:
      • Pre-start requirements
      • Specialty-specific modules for ER and other clinical roles
      • Annual regulatory requirements
      • Regional and facility-specific training modules
    • Epic training modules required for electronic health record proficiency

    Additional Notes

    • Float policy acknowledgment required; may be asked to float to nearby Providence facilities
    • Shift flexibility and manager support to ensure adequate rest for travelers
    • No 48-hour shifts approved

    This position is suitable for RNs with at least 1 year of ER experience, including first-time travelers. The role offers a critical access hospital setting with a focus on evening and night shifts and requires compliance with comprehensive health, licensure, and training standards.

    About Colville, WA

    As a Travel Emergency Department Nurse in Colville, WA here's what you should know:
    Cost of Living
    • Colville's cost of living is lower than the national average, making it an affordable place to live.
    • Wages generally match up with the lower cost of living.
    Weather
    • In summer, average highs are around 80°F, and average lows are around 50°F.
    • In winter, average highs are around 35°F, and average lows are around 20°F.
    Furnished Housing
    • Short term rentals can be found in Colville, but options may be more limited compared to larger cities.
    • It's recommended to start the search early.
    Transportation
    • Colville is more car-friendly, as public transportation options may be limited.
    • Having a car is essential for getting around.
    Demographics
    • Colville has a predominantly white population with a wide age range.
    • Common health issues may include seasonal allergies and respiratory conditions due to the climate.
    • There is a small but active community of travel nurses in the area.
    Things to Do
    • Colville offers a variety of outdoor activities such as hiking, fishing, and camping.
    • There are also local restaurants, small art galleries, and community events that showcase music and sports.
